1979 Ford Granada vs. 2003 Kia Sorento

To start off, 2003 Kia Sorento is newer by 24 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1979 Ford Granada.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1979 Ford Granada would be higher. At 2,359 cc (4 cylinders), 2003 Kia Sorento is equipped with a bigger engine.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2003 Kia Sorento weights approximately 810 kg more than 1979 Ford Granada.

Because 2003 Kia Sorento is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 1979 Ford Granada.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2003 Kia Sorento will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control.
